/// Runs all timeouts that are due.
/// Runs timeouts that are due.
/// </summary>
/// <remarks>
/// Timeout callbacks are serialized. A nested call on the active runner thread is supported. A call from a
/// competing thread returns without running callbacks; remaining due timeouts are processed by a later successful
/// call. Each pass executes only queue occurrences that were due when it started. An occurrence added or rescheduled
/// after the pass starts is deferred to a later pass, preventing an immediately repeating callback from starving
/// already-due peers. A callback exception propagates directly from the call that executes it and ends that timer
/// pass.
/// </remarks>
void RunTimers ();
